CHASE SEXTON – 2024 AMA PRO MOTOCROSS CHAMPION

10 months ago | Words: Matt Bernard | Photos: KTM

Red Bull KTM Racing’s Chase Sexton has clinched the 2024 AMA Pro Motocross Championship in the highly competitive 450MX class. After a fierce battle with Hunter Lawrence, and navigating a challenging season marked by the early injury exit of Honda HRC’s Jett Lawrence, Sexton has emerged victorious.

Victory in the final round of the 2024 AMA Pro Motocross Championship saw Chase Sexton and Red Bull KTM Factory Racing clinch the 450MX title with a clean sweep at the Ironman National, completing a spectacular first outdoor season together with a total of seven overall wins in 11 rounds.

Equipped with the KTM 450 SX-F factory edition, Sexton qualified fastest this morning and fittingly sealed the title by winning Moto 1 in commanding fashion. The 24-year-old Illinois native then picked up his 13th moto win of the series in the final outing, capping off his campaign in style to lift the coveted #1 plate.

Sexton took his first Pro Motocross win of the year in Round 2 at Hangtown and then won the last six rounds in succession at RedBud, Spring Creek, Washougal, Unadilla, Budds Creek, and Ironman on his way to a first-career Pro Motocross crown. The result marks KTM’s first 450MX title since Ryan Dungey won in 2015.

Chase Sexton: “I felt the safest out front in Moto 1, they were all riding really good, and the pace was high, so that was a dream ride for me to wrap it up in that one with no mistakes. The championship’s what we came for and we accomplished that, so I appreciate it and we’re excited! To come out here in the outdoors and have a really awesome season, I don’t know how to put it into words… This is the best form I’ve had to date in my career, the Red Bull KTM Factory Racing Team is awesome, and it means a lot. I’m stoked – I just want to keep doing this, because every title you get makes you want to win more. Thank you!”

Red Bull KTM Factory Racing teammate Plessinger finished second on the 450MX podium at the Ironman National with 2-2 results, making it six podiums this season, including the past four in a row. As a result, The Cowboy matched his final position of one year ago with third in the championship, and also carries career form into the upcoming SuperMotocross World Championship (SMX) Finals series.

Aaron Plessinger: “I put it all out there, I was trying and giving it my all to keep with Chase. Those last few laps were tough – I left it all on the track today. It’s all of these people who kept me going because it was a long, hot day, but I have to give it up for my family, Red Bull KTM Factory Racing, and everybody behind me! It has been such a good season and I’m really proud of Chase and the whole team.”

Results 450MX Class – Ironman National

  1. Chase Sexton (USA), Red Bull KTM Factory Racing
  2. Aaron Plessinger (USA), Red Bull KTM Factory Racing
  3. Eli Tomac (USA), Yamaha
  4. Christian Craig (USA), Husqvarna
  5. Malcolm Stewart (USA), Husqvarna

Standings 450MX Class 2024 after 11 of 11 rounds

  1. Chase Sexton, 504 points
  2. Hunter Lawrence, 462
  3. Aaron Plessinger, 403
  4. Malcolm Stewart, 297
  5. Christian Craig, 244
